impardonnablement
ɛ̃paʁdɔnabləmɑ̃
Definition
Definition of impardonnablement - Reverso French Dictionary
Adverb
inexcusableRare de façon qui ne peut pas être pardonnée ou excuséeRare
- Il a impardonnablement trahi la confiance de ses amis.
- Il s’est impardonnablement moqué de son handicap.
- Elle a impardonnablement oublié la promesse faite à sa fille.
Origin of impardonnablement
latin, imperdonabilis (non pardonnable)
